Security readout for executives and security teams
BackupBuddy could leave its restore script, importbuddy.php, publicly reachable after a WordPress restore. If that happened, an outsider might revisit the leftover script and gain access related to the restored site. The public record does not provide CVSS scoring, a fixed version, or confirmed active exploitation. Exposure is most likely on WordPress sites that used the named BackupBuddy versions for restore or migration and left importbuddy.php web-accessible. Current exposure requires confirming both plugin history and file presence. Treat as a focused legacy WordPress cleanup issue. Prioritize internet-facing sites and recent restorations because the business risk comes from a forgotten administrative restore file, not from a confirmed current mass-exploitation campaign. Mitigation focus: Remove any publicly reachable importbuddy.php after restore operations.; Check vendor guidance for supported BackupBuddy versions and remediation advice.; Upgrade or replace unsupported BackupBuddy installations where possible..
